I've been trying to bring up a vanilla kernel on an XUPV5-LX110T board,
and have been having all sorts of odd issues with U-Boot. For example,
if I try to enable FIT image support (as noted on
http://www.monstr.eu/wiki/doku.php?id=uboot:uboot ), I get
CONFIG_BOOTMAPSZ undefined. I've also had to edit image.h to get the
thing to compile.
image.c: In function ‘boot_get_fdt’:
image.c:1510: error: ‘bootm_headers_t’ has no member named ‘fit_hdr_fdt’
image.c:1511: error: ‘bootm_headers_t’ has no member named ‘fit_uname_fdt’
image.c:1512: error: ‘bootm_headers_t’ has no member named ‘fit_noffset_fdt’
the fix: edit image.h (line 221):
#if defined(CONFIG_OF_LIBFDT) /* WAS: CONFIG_PPC */
If I fix that and try to load a FIT image with a kernel and device-tree,
the bootm command completely ignores the device tree; unfortunately, I
don't have a log of this on hand, because now even image loading has
broken somehow. For example, fatls ace 0 gives " 131074 . ", and
attempting DHCP boot results in a spew of "ARP Retry count exceeded;
starting again" -- retry count exceeded, despite it never having tried
even once?
I've attached a log of the console output under both conditions, as well
as the config.mk and xparameters.h under microblaze_generic; for some
reason, the given U-Boot BSP assumes 100MHz, despite the board using
125MHz. Does anyone have advice for getting u-boot to work on this board?
Thanks in advance for any help.
